Output e76c2b1244174a599e4a17352c743507acb2bde452fe9e8b9f896597389e0431:1

value
1327664000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51e5b219ec134dc5483121771c3e5c59adc76515 OP_EQUALVERIFY OP_CHECKSIG
address
DCc8SLLoBqFFcLk28gh1AgW1cjHFjuqyQm
transaction
e76c2b1244174a599e4a17352c743507acb2bde452fe9e8b9f896597389e0431